Weld Travel Speed for a Target Heat Input

Travel speed TS = (60 V I eta)/(1000 HI) to hold a target heat input.

Travel at or above it to stay at or under the limit. GMAW 24 V, 200 A, eta 0.8, 40 kJ/in -> 5.76 in/min; a 25 kJ/in ceiling forces 9.22 in/min. The qualified WPS governs.

TS = (60 x V x I x eta) / (1000 x HI); check HI = (60 V I eta)/(1000 TS).

The AWS/ASME arc heat-input relation solved for travel speed, by name.

The heat-input relation HI = (60 V I eta)/(1000 x travel speed) is a standard AWS/ASME formula. The qualified WPS governs the allowable range.
